Why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m?

A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ages and other expenses. They also aid with asbestos trust funds.

They will examine your medical and work history to determine if you have an appropriate claim for mesothelioma. They will look into the source of the exposure and determine if there are any responsible parties.

Contingency Fees

If you or a loved one has been diagnosed with mesothelioma, or if you have lost someone to this asbestos-related disease it is essential to consult with an attorney who can assist you to get compensation. This compensation will help the victim and their families pay for medical expenses, as well as loss of income and other financial hardships related to the cancer.

Mesothelioma attorneys who are devoted to their work at the top firms can help ensure that victims get the amount they deserve to cover these expenses. They have a track record of success obtaining multimillion-dollar settlements and judgments for asbestos victims. They know how to navigate every state's legal system with regards to mesothelioma cases.

The mesothelioma lawyers of the top firms also work on a contingency fee basis so that the patient or their family members do not have to pay upfront costs. Attorneys only get paid if the case is settled and the victim receives compensation. In most cases the client is accountable for any additional expenses like photocopying or court filing fees.
